Hi BigKym,

If the wind is N, Seacliff will be patchy and slightly offshore. Losing ground down wind will take you into the rocks and rip-rap. The wind will probably be strongest about mid-morning. Seacliff is great in a SW seabreeze.

Might be better at Moana tomorrow, but the locals might like to comment.

Moana is a possibility as long as its nth or nnw (Ne is a bit offshore and blocked by the houses and cliffs) looks like being pretty flat at the mid so moana is the easiest to access and least reef.

Very often there is a small window from around 09ish until lunch time when the wind kranks and then backs off - if the front is pushing in quick it sometimes lasts longer. If the waves are bigger seaford is worth a look - just can be a bit crunchy on big fins at low tide (fairly low tomorrow after lunch) - don't go by the noarlunga wind meter as it is often reading way lower than whats at the beach - look at the swellnet or surfsouthoz web cams.

Its a 50/50 tomorrow - but if its 18-23 knts and nth-nw Moana should be a blast
